The fact-checker is an independent verification pass. It runs after every investigator cycle with its own context, spawned separately, reading only the investigator's JSON output — not their reasoning. The goal: stress-test every factual claim against available evidence.
The fact-checker is spawned, not invoked inline. It receives a fresh context:

This matters: if the investigator and fact-checker shared context, the fact-checker would inherit priors and biases. The independence rule forces each claim to survive verification without the narrative weight of how it was discovered.
Before searching for corroborating evidence, the fact-checker evaluates source credibility using SIFT (Michael Caulfield's methodology):

SIFT runs before evidence search so the fact-checker doesn't multiply unreliable sources.

For each claim the fact-checker searches for:
- Corroborating evidence — independent sources that support the claim
- Contradicting evidence — sources that dispute or undermine the claim
Both must be sought. Do not stop at the first agreeing source. This is structural — the finder bias only gets neutralized if you actively look for disconfirmation.

- Primary (court filings, direct documents, testimony) > secondary (news reports, analysis)
- Current evidence > potentially outdated evidence
- Full-text access > abstract-only

The most common failure mode is collapsing unverified into false. They are different:
unverified= "we looked and the record is silent on this"false= "we looked and strong evidence says the claim is wrong"
If a claim is about a secret offshore structure and no leak has surfaced, the verdict is unverified, not false. The claim might still be true; the evidence just isn't public.
Predictions, opinions, and vague statements can't be fact-checked. Mark these as not_checkable in the notes field instead of forcing a verdict.

A verdict without counter-evidence documented is less credible than one that acknowledges the weaker counter-signals and explains why the verdict still holds.
The access_method on each source determines the maximum confidence a claim can carry:

A finding built on inaccessible sources cannot be high confidence. This is hardcoded into the readiness criteria.

- Never assume truth without evidence. Plausible ≠ verified.
- Always present both sides. Even for
